Galactose Metabolism
Galactose goes to the liver via portal blood and is phosphorylated by galactokinase togalactose- 1 -phosphate (GIP) using ATP as a phosphate donor as shown in Figure. 1 -phosphate reacts with uridine diphosphate glucose to fom uridine diphosphategalactose catalyzed by galactose-I-phosphate uridyl transferuse. It is then convertedto UDP-glucose catalyzed by UDP-galactose 4-epimerase. Since this would be thewell-fed state, the glucose would be incorporated into the glycogen chain through theaction of glycogen synthase.
